Q: Is my puppy old enough to be walked in a group?
A: If your puppy has had all of their vaccinations (normally the necessary vaccinations are complete when the puppy is 12 weeks) then the puppy is old enough to be walked in a group situation. Dogs must be able to be handled on a leash, or be recalled. This will be checked during the trial period.
